Water Conservation
Why is water conservation critical in today’s environment?
Water conservation protects scarce natural water resources, reduces stress on municipal supplies, lowers energy use, and helps communities adapt to drought conditions and population growth.
How do water storage systems contribute to conservation efforts?
Water tanks capture rainfall and store water for later use, reducing dependence on mains water, cutting utility costs, and minimizing extraction from stressed water basins.
What role does rainwater harvesting play in sustainable water use?
Rainwater harvesting collects natural precipitation, allowing properties to use stored water for irrigation, cleaning, landscape watering, and other non-potable needs, thereby lowering consumption of treated water.
Can water conservation help protect local ecosystems?
Yes, by reducing withdrawal from streams, rivers, and aquifers, conservation preserves habitat, protects water quality, and supports long-term ecosystem health.
How does water conservation save money for homeowners and businesses?
Conserving and storing water reduces water bills, lowers pumping and treatment costs, and decreases reliance on expensive supplemental water deliveries.
Water Storage
What are the primary reasons to install a water storage tank?
Water storage tanks ensure emergency preparedness, fire protection compliance, uninterrupted supply during infrastructure failures, irrigation access, and long-term water independence.
How do water storage tanks assist in drought resilience?
By banking water during wet periods, tanks provide a reserve supply when rainfall is low or municipal delivery is restricted, helping households and facilities weather drought without interruption.
What is the benefit of storing water for fire protection?
Dedicated fire control tanks provide code-compliant, pressurized water reserves that can be accessed immediately during emergencies, safeguarding properties and lives.
Can water storage tanks improve operational continuity for businesses?
Yes—tanks help businesses avoid downtime due to water interruption, maintain pressure for industrial processes, and stabilize production even during supply fluctuations.
Are water storage systems a good investment for agricultural needs?
Absolutely, large tanks allow farms and ranches to store ample water for irrigation, livestock, and crop production, reducing vulnerability to seasonal shortages and weather variability.
Land Preparation
Why is proper land preparation essential before installing a water tank?
Correct land preparation ensures stable foundation support, proper drainage, secure anchoring, and minimized soil erosion, which are critical for long-term tank integrity and safety.
How do soil type and topography affect water tank installation?
Soil bearing capacity, slope, and compaction influence how a tank sits; rocky, sandy, or soft soils may require additional grading, compaction, or engineered bases to prevent shifting or settling.
Do you need permits before installing a large water storage tank?
Many jurisdictions require building or water use permits, especially for above-ground tanks or systems tied to municipal infrastructure—so confirm with local authorities before installation.
What ground-level preparations prevent water contamination and stagnation?
Proper grading, gravel bases, perimeter drains, and secure seals keep standing water and debris away from the tank base, reducing contamination risk and extending system life.
Should you consult an engineer for water tank placement?
For large-capacity or commercial installations, engineering review ensures compliance with load requirements, seismic considerations, and structural stability, protecting investment and safety.
General Water Tank & Water Storage FAQs
What size water tank do I need for my property?
Tank size depends on water usage patterns, storage goals, roof catchment area for rainwater systems, and emergency reserve needs. Professional consultation helps determine ideal capacity.
What materials are water tanks made from, and how do they compare?
Common materials include steel for durability and strength, polyethylene for lightweight versatility, fiberglass for corrosion resistance, and concrete for long-term storage capacity.
How long do quality water storage tanks last?
Well-built tanks, especially steel bolted systems, can last decades with proper maintenance, offering a strong return on investment and reliable service life.
Do water tanks require regular maintenance?
Yes, periodic cleaning, inspection for leaks or corrosion, seal checks, and water quality monitoring ensure tanks remain safe, efficient, and contamination-free.
Can stored water be used for drinking?
Yes, when tanks are equipped with proper filtration, sanitary design, and treatment systems, stored rainwater or well water can be made safe for potable use, although local regulations and treatment standards apply.
